Back to Blog

Free invoicing app

Send invoices in seconds, track payments, and stay on top of your cash flow — all from your phone with the Invoice24 mobile app.

Trusted by 3,000,000+ businesses worldwide

Download on the App StoreGet it on Google Play

What Is the Difference Between an Invoice and a Bill?

invoice24 Team
6 January 2026

Learn the difference between an invoice and a bill, including purpose, timing, payment terms, and level of detail. This guide explains who sends each document, why the distinction matters for accounting and cash flow, and how digital tools like invoice24 simplify professional invoicing for businesses and freelancers worldwide of today.

Understanding the Difference Between an Invoice and a Bill

If you run a business, freelance, manage finances, or simply want to stay organized with your personal expenses, you have almost certainly encountered both invoices and bills. While many people use these terms interchangeably in everyday conversation, they are not the same thing. Understanding the difference between an invoice and a bill is essential for accurate bookkeeping, smooth cash flow, and professional communication.

This article explains the difference between an invoice and a bill in clear, practical terms. We will explore how each document is used, who sends it, when it is issued, and why the distinction matters. Along the way, you will also learn how using a modern, free invoicing tool like invoice24 can simplify the entire process and help you stay in control of your finances.

Business paperwork and financial documents on a desk

What Is an Invoice?

An invoice is a formal financial document issued by a seller or service provider to a buyer. It is sent after goods have been delivered or services have been completed. The primary purpose of an invoice is to request payment and clearly document what the buyer owes.

Invoices are common in business-to-business transactions, freelance work, consulting, construction, creative services, and many other professional contexts. They are especially important when payment is not made immediately at the time of purchase.

A typical invoice includes essential details such as:

  • The seller’s business name and contact information
  • The buyer’s name and contact information
  • A unique invoice number
  • The invoice issue date
  • A description of the products or services provided
  • The quantity and price of each item or service
  • Taxes, discounts, or additional fees if applicable
  • The total amount due
  • Payment terms and due date

An invoice is not just a payment request; it is also an official accounting record. Businesses rely on invoices to track income, manage accounts receivable, prepare tax reports, and resolve disputes.

What Is a Bill?

A bill is also a request for payment, but it is generally simpler and more immediate than an invoice. Bills are usually issued when payment is expected right away or within a very short period of time.

You encounter bills regularly in everyday life. Utility companies send monthly bills for electricity, water, or internet services. Restaurants provide a bill at the end of a meal. Medical offices issue bills after an appointment. In these situations, the bill tells you how much you owe and often assumes prompt payment.

Bills usually include fewer details than invoices. They commonly contain:

  • The name of the company or individual requesting payment
  • A brief description of the goods or services
  • The total amount owed
  • Payment instructions or methods

In most cases, a bill does not specify extended payment terms or detailed line items. Its purpose is to communicate a straightforward obligation to pay.

Person reviewing a bill and financial statement

The Core Difference Between an Invoice and a Bill

The main difference between an invoice and a bill lies in their purpose, timing, and level of detail.

An invoice is typically issued by a seller who expects payment at a later date. It formalizes the transaction and gives the buyer time to pay according to agreed-upon terms, such as 14, 30, or 60 days.

A bill, on the other hand, is usually issued when payment is expected immediately or very soon. It is often less formal and more concise.

In simple terms:

  • An invoice says, “Here is what you owe; please pay by this date.”
  • A bill says, “Here is what you owe; please pay now.”

Both documents request payment, but the context and expectations around them differ.

Who Sends Invoices and Who Sends Bills?

Invoices are primarily sent by businesses, freelancers, contractors, and service providers who work with clients over time. If you design a website, repair equipment, consult for a company, or supply goods in bulk, you are likely to send invoices.

Bills are commonly sent by companies that provide ongoing or consumer-facing services. Utility providers, landlords, healthcare facilities, and retail establishments often issue bills.

In practice, the same organization may use both invoices and bills depending on the situation. For example, a utility company might send a monthly bill to residential customers but issue detailed invoices to corporate clients.

Payment Timing and Terms

One of the most important differences between invoices and bills is payment timing.

Invoices almost always include payment terms. These terms define when payment is due and may outline penalties for late payment or incentives for early payment. Common terms include “Net 30,” meaning payment is due 30 days after the invoice date.

Bills rarely include extended payment terms. They are often due immediately upon receipt or within a very short window. When you receive a restaurant bill, you are expected to pay before leaving. When you receive a utility bill, payment is typically due within a set billing cycle.

For businesses, clear payment terms are essential for cash flow management. Using a professional invoicing platform like invoice24 makes it easy to set, communicate, and track these terms without confusion.

Calendar and calculator representing payment deadlines

Level of Detail and Documentation

Invoices are generally more detailed than bills. They often include itemized lists of products or services, quantities, unit prices, and applicable taxes. This level of detail helps both parties understand exactly what is being charged and why.

Bills are typically more concise. They may summarize charges rather than itemize them. This is sufficient in situations where the transaction is simple or well understood.

From an accounting perspective, invoices provide stronger documentation. They are critical for audits, expense tracking, and financial reporting. Bills, while still important, often serve as reminders rather than comprehensive records.

Legal and Accounting Implications

Invoices often carry greater legal and accounting significance than bills. An invoice can act as evidence of a transaction, especially when it includes detailed descriptions, dates, and agreed-upon terms.

In many jurisdictions, invoices are required for tax compliance. Businesses must issue invoices to charge value-added tax or sales tax correctly and to claim deductions.

Bills may also have legal implications, particularly in regulated industries, but they are less frequently used as standalone accounting records.

By using invoice24, businesses can generate compliant, professional invoices that meet accounting and tax requirements while remaining easy to understand for clients.

Invoices, Bills, and Cash Flow Management

Cash flow is the lifeblood of any business. Understanding the difference between invoices and bills can significantly impact how you manage money coming in and going out.

Invoices represent money that is owed to you but not yet received. Tracking outstanding invoices helps you anticipate future income and identify late payments. Without proper invoicing, businesses can quickly lose control over their receivables.

Bills represent money you owe. Keeping track of bills ensures you meet your obligations on time and avoid penalties or service disruptions.

Invoice24 is designed to help with both sides of this equation. You can easily create invoices, monitor their status, and keep your financial records organized, all in one place.

Small business owner managing cash flow on a laptop

Why People Often Confuse Invoices and Bills

The confusion between invoices and bills is understandable. Both documents request payment, and the language used varies across industries and regions.

Some businesses refer to their invoices as bills, especially when dealing with consumers. Conversely, customers may call any request for payment a bill, regardless of whether it is technically an invoice.

While this informal usage is common, clarity matters in professional and accounting contexts. Using the correct term helps set expectations and reduces misunderstandings.

When Should You Use an Invoice?

You should use an invoice when:

  • You provide services or goods before receiving payment
  • You offer credit or delayed payment terms
  • You need detailed documentation for accounting or tax purposes
  • You work with other businesses or professional clients

Invoices are essential for freelancers, consultants, agencies, contractors, and small businesses. A well-designed invoice reflects professionalism and builds trust.

Invoice24 makes invoicing simple, even if you have no accounting background. With customizable templates, automatic calculations, and easy tracking, you can focus on your work instead of paperwork.

When Is a Bill More Appropriate?

A bill is more appropriate when:

  • Payment is expected immediately or very soon
  • The transaction is simple and straightforward
  • You are dealing directly with consumers

In many cases, bills are generated automatically by systems such as point-of-sale software or utility billing platforms.

Digital Invoicing vs Traditional Billing

Modern businesses increasingly rely on digital invoicing rather than paper bills or manual documents. Digital invoices are faster to create, easier to send, and simpler to track.

Unlike traditional bills, digital invoices can include payment links, reminders, and real-time status updates. This reduces delays and improves the likelihood of on-time payment.

Invoice24 embraces this modern approach by offering a free, user-friendly invoicing solution that works from any device. You can create and send invoices in minutes, whether you are in the office or on the go.

Digital invoicing on a laptop screen

How Invoice24 Helps You Get It Right

Understanding the difference between an invoice and a bill is only the first step. The next step is using the right tools to manage your finances efficiently.

Invoice24 is built specifically to make invoicing easy, accurate, and accessible. As a free invoice app, it removes barriers for freelancers and small businesses that may not have the budget for complex accounting software.

With invoice24, you can:

  • Create professional invoices in minutes
  • Customize invoices with your branding
  • Set clear payment terms and due dates
  • Track which invoices are paid or overdue
  • Store all your invoices securely online

Unlike generic billing tools, invoice24 is focused on helping you send proper invoices that get paid faster. It supports your growth without adding unnecessary complexity.

Final Thoughts

While invoices and bills may seem similar at first glance, they serve different purposes and play distinct roles in financial management. An invoice is a formal, detailed request for payment that allows for delayed payment and thorough documentation. A bill is a more immediate, often simpler request for payment.

Knowing when to use each one helps you communicate clearly, manage cash flow, and maintain accurate records. For businesses and freelancers, mastering invoicing is especially important.

By choosing a dedicated invoicing solution like invoice24, you can handle invoices with confidence and professionalism. Whether you are just starting out or managing a growing client base, having the right invoicing system makes all the difference.

Free invoicing app

Send invoices in seconds, track payments, and stay on top of your cash flow — all from your phone with the Invoice24 mobile app.

Trusted by 3,000,000+ businesses worldwide

Download on the App StoreGet it on Google Play